  1. What is a CPU limiter, and why would I want to turn it off? A CPU limiter restricts your processor’s speed to save energy or reduce heat. Turning it off can boost performance, especially during demanding tasks.
  2. Can disabling the CPU limiter cause overheating? Yes, disabling CPU throttling can increase heat output. Ensure proper cooling to prevent overheating issues.
